Common Welder’s Certifications

Despite the fact that the AWS’ basic CW (Certified Welder) certification opens the door for almost all jobs, certain industries require a specific certificate. Several of the most-well-known of these are listed below.

  • CWI and SCWI Certificates for inspectors and senior inspectors
  • API Certification for those who work with pipelines in the gas and oil industry
  • CW Certification to be a Certified Welder
  • ASME Certification for welders that focus on boiler and pressurized containers

The data illustrates pay and employment forecasts for welding professionals in the State of Oklahoma through 2022.

Oklahoma Employment
2012 2022 Change Annual Job Openings
Welders, Cutters, Solderers, and Brazers 10,500 11,700 11% 380
Oklahoma Annual Salary
Low Median High
Welders,
Cutters, Solderers, and Brazers
$23,800 $36,000 $56,000

Source: O*Net Online

It’s very highly recommended that you take the time to make sure that you confirm that the welder training program or school you are deciding on is actually accepted by the AWS or another regulatory body. Several other topics that you’ll have to pay attention to aside from accreditation are:

  • Confirm the college’s program provides you with classes in SMAW, GMAW, GTAW and pipe welding
  • Watch for institutions that satisfy AWS SENSE standards
  • Determine if the institution supplies financial support
  • Be certain the school trains on tools that suits the latest field standards
